We have been to ropes courses in Germany and South Dakota and Tree Umph ranks up there with the best of them. This was our 4th visit to this business.
A well laid out facility, professional/helpful staff, and a very good video and hands on training to get people ready for the 5 different courses in the trees.
Courses are scaled growing increasingly harder. There are height limitations for the first 3 courses (Junior - but still challenging) with an increased height required for the last 2 more complex courses. There is also a "huge" zip line that everyone can take once they complete their respective courses. It moves quick (quite a bit of screaming going on - in a good way)
Safety staff are located throughout the facility and are ready to answer questions and/or calls for assistance.
You can make reservations or walk up. No walk ups pass 11am. We made reservations and it was smooth. Our course time was scheduled for 0830, so we were told to be there 30 minutes early in order to sign the waivers (these can be printed from online and completed prior to arrival), suited up in our climbing harnesses, and of course getting our safety instruction (via a nice video) culminating in a test rum through a miniature course to ensure we remembered what to do from the safety video. Everything was really handled well.
You can also purchase fingerless gloves to help prevent rope burns ($3 a pair) as well as buying a water pass ($3 per person) for access to bottled water throughout the day. Coolers are located throughout the course and the heat can really sap it out of you. This was a great purchase for us.
Tree Umph also provides a 20% discount to military and veterans. Be sure and mention that when you are making reservations. Tree Umph will go ahead and accept payment as well at that time.
Last note - if you have smaller ones who are not tall enough for the 5 primary courses, Tree Umph has built a special children's course for them to use. From what we could see, it appeared to be quite nice.
Everything appeared to be maintained well throughout the course. Oh, and you will want to bring sunscreen and bug spray.
A really fun adventure for those looking for something different outdoors.
